8 Reasons You Should Consider Dieting This Summer

Choosing to start a diet can be just as challenging as choosing the diet that you are going to begin, particularly because so many people stick to the premise that “tomorrow” will be the best day to begin something new. If you are thinking about starting a diet, it might be a good idea to consider starting this in the summer, and this is not just because this is a time of year that is filled with new beginnings.

Fresh FoodsFood Is Freshest At This Time Of The Year

During the summertime, crops tend to spring up and flourish, and there is not only a lot more variety, but the various types of ingredients are also more freely available, not to mention there is a better chance that it is locally sourced. Mark Hyman explains;

When food is more available, it’s more affordable, too, since choosing local produce cuts the cost of shipping food from some far-off place.

When food is fresh, it not only tastes better, but it also contains much more nutrients, since these tend to start breaking down when the fruit and vegetables are stored for too long. It is also worth mentioning that when food is stored, the chemicals and other toxins that are used to preserve it are increased, and this basically means when you consume these products, you are ingesting the toxins too. If you can, it is best to avoid these types of foods altogether and rather opt for fresh, locally sourced produce. Knowing where your food comes from helps you to source products that are healthier and of a much higher quality.

Alternatives To Unhealthy Flavorings

Another benefit of opting for fresh vegetables and fruit, you can actually cook without many of the harmful ingredients that you tend to use to improve the taste of your meals. As the contributors of Huffington Post put it;

Get creative, and experiment using herbs like basil, cilantro, parsley, or fresh dill. In the summer time, these are so easy to grow right in your own window!

When you turn to herbs and spices such as these, you can actually cut down on the amount of salt and fat you put into your meals, and they will most likely end up tasting great in the process.

Food VarietyGet Some Variety In Your Diet

Variety is the spice of life, and when you are starting a new diet, you’ll most likely want to make sure that your diet is as exciting as possible so that you don’t get bored as you go about establishing your new eating regimen.

Corn is one example of a new food that you can try, and as Ioana Daniela states, it provides a variety of benefits to individuals looking to introduce it into their diets;

In case you didn’t know, this product contains lutein and zeazanthin, two antioxidants found in corn that can have great properties for your eyes, acting like sunglasses. They contribute to form a specific pigment needed against the sun’s damaging rays.

This is only one of the many options that you have available to you, and when you have this variety, you can rest assured that there will always be something new and exciting for you to try; this will make it less likely that you turn to junk food instead to curb those cravings.

Local Food Might Be Better Than Organic

When you opt for organic products, you tend to end up cutting out pesticides, drugs and a variety of other toxins that have been put into the food you are consuming on a regularly basis, but opting for local products might actually be better than this. By picking local products, you are actually buying from a farm based in your area, so the produce doesn’t have to be stored and shipped. This means that when it reaches you, it will actually be of a much higher quality.
